This study was aimed to evaluate the impact of the fortification of biscuits with carp fish protein concentrate (CFPC) and shark fish protein concentrate (SFPC). The results show that the protein and total ash content increases by increasing the fortification level of both types of fish protein concentrate compared to the control sample. Apparent amino acid availability coefficients of several typical and novel feed ingredients were determined in rainbow trout using extruded diets and the faecal stripping technique. The ingredients were tested included five fish meals, three terrestrial animal by-products, five plant protein concentrates, four plant meals, and seven low-protein plant ingredients.
